Through our assemblies, we promote our learning values of Teamwork, Creativity, Innovation and Belonging. We celebrate achievements and recognise pupils' talents inside and outside of school. We meet as a whole school on Mondays and Fridays, in Phase Teams on Tuesdays and Thursdays and in House Teams on Wednesdays. Each week, on a Monday, the children are given a 'Thunk' to respond to during the week. On Friday, the children are given the opportunity to display their talents to the rest of the school. House Points tallies are also shared - as well as our Word Count and Book Count on Accelerated Reader. Our Whole School Target is 100,000,000 words and 10,000 books... will we make it?!
On Friday 9th October, we held our Harvest Assembly. The children brought in generous donations from home and we managed to fill 20 stacking boxes with tins, packets and tasty treats! We celebrated Harvest with each team singing a celebration song.
All donations will go to Anode, a charity whose motto is "Changing Lives, Giving a Voice and Fighting Poverty".

For World Book Day, we visited the Torbay Bookshop. We spent our free book tokens and also bought lots of exciting new books. To thank us for visiting, Matthew Clarke from the Torbay Bookshop, kindly donated almost £200 worth of books to our school. He presented the books to us in our assembly. We are all looking forward to reading our wonderful new books.
